Can a woman get in shape after 40?

Absolutely, achieving fitness goals after 40 is entirely feasible for women. While the body’s metabolism may slow down, exercise and a balanced diet remain pivotal. Tailoring workouts to include strength training, cardiovascular exercises, and flexibility routines can yield remarkable results.

Prioritizing lean proteins, whole grains, and nutrient-rich foods aids in maintaining muscle mass and energy levels. Adequate sleep and stress management further support overall health. Consulting a healthcare professional before starting any new regimen is advised.

Remember, it’s never too late to embark on a journey to improved fitness, as dedication and consistency pave the way for a healthier and more vibrant lifestyle after 40.

What is the correct weight for age 40 female?

The ideal weight for a 40-year-old woman can differ based on factors like height, body composition, and overall well-being. Instead of fixating on a specific number, focusing on a healthy weight range is more important. A common measure is Body Mass Index (BMI), offering a rough idea if weight falls within a healthy zone.

For a 40-year-old woman, a BMI ranging from 18.5 to 24.9 is usually considered favorable. Nonetheless, it’s crucial to note that BMI overlooks individual differences like muscle mass and bone density. Seeking advice from a healthcare expert can offer personalized direction that considers unique circumstances and health objectives.

Which vitamin is anti-aging?

Vitamin C is recognized for its anti-aging benefits as it promotes collagen production, vital for skin’s elasticity and firmness. It’s also a potent antioxidant, safeguarding skin from damage by free radicals, which accelerate aging. Vitamin E is another antioxidant that combats oxidative stress and maintains skin health.

When these vitamins are part of a balanced diet or used in skincare products, they can enhance skin’s youthfulness and overall health. Keep in mind, achieving effective anti-aging involves a comprehensive approach: a well-rounded diet, staying hydrated, and guarding against sun exposure are all essential elements to consider.

Can I start gym at 45?

Starting a gym routine at 45 is both achievable and rewarding. Age shouldn’t hold you back from pursuing fitness goals. However, consulting a healthcare professional is wise before starting a new exercise plan, especially if you have health concerns. A holistic approach, involving cardio, strength training, and flexibility exercises, can enhance overall fitness.

Pay attention to your body, progress gradually, and don’t skip warm-ups or cool-downs. Success hinges on consistency, balanced nutrition, and sufficient rest. Keep in mind, the aim is to enhance your life’s quality and relish the physical and mental advantages of an active lifestyle.
